📝 Color Information for #46112C

The hexadecimal color code #46112C represents a very dark shade in the purple family. In the RGB color model, this color is composed of 70 red, 17 green, and 44 blue, which translates to approximately 27% red, 7% green, and 17% blue. This makes it a moderately saturated color with warm undertones that can evoke different emotional responses depending on its application. When analyzed in the HSL (Hue, Saturation, Lightness) color space, #46112C has a hue of 329 degrees, a saturation level of 61%, and a lightness value of 17%. The hue angle of 329° places this color firmly in the purple spectrum. In the HSV/HSB color model, this translates to a hue of 329°, saturation of 76%, and brightness/value of 27%. For print applications using the CMYK color model, #46112C would be reproduced using 0% cyan, 76% magenta, 37% yellow, and 73% black. The closest web-safe color is #330033, which may be useful for ensuring compatibility across older displays and systems. This color works well in various design contexts. As a darker shade, it works well for text, headers, and creating visual weight in compositions. The high saturation makes this color vibrant and attention-grabbing, ideal for call-to-action buttons, highlights, and accent elements. When pairing #46112C with other colors, consider its complementary color at hue 149° for maximum contrast, or use analogous colors within 30° of its hue for harmonious combinations. The decimal representation of this color is 4591916, which can be useful in certain programming contexts.

What is the CMYK value of #46112C? +

The approximate CMYK value of #46112C is C:0% M:76% Y:37% K:73%. CMYK (Cyan, Magenta, Yellow, Key/Black) is the color model used in physical printing. Unlike RGB which mixes light additively on screens, CMYK mixes inks subtractively on paper. Note that the RGB-to-CMYK conversion is an approximation — screen colors and print colors exist in different color gamuts, and some screen colors cannot be exactly reproduced in print. For precise print work, consult a professional print color profile or Pantone matching system.
